On 15.11.2013 12:44, Andres Freund wrote: > On 2013-11-15 12:31:54 +0200, Heikki Linnakangas wrote: >> On 15.11.2013 07:47, David Rowley wrote: >>> On Fri, Nov 15, 2013 at 3:03 AM, Heikki Linnakangas <hlinnakangas@vmware.com >>>> wrote >>>> >>>> I think that means that we should just completely replace the list with >>>> the hash table. The difference with a small N is lost in noise, so there's >>>> no point in keeping the list as a fast path for small N. That'll make the >>>> patch somewhat simpler. >>> >>> Attached is a much more simple patch which gets rid of the initial linked >>> list. >> >> Thanks, committed with minor copy-editing. I dialed down the initial size of >> the hash table from 1000 to 16, that ought to be enough. > > I am slightly confused by the use of HASH_CONTEXT without setting > ctl->hcxt, that works, but seems more like an accident. Ugh. Accident indeed. Thanks, fixed! - Heikki
